About D. Chris

D. Chris Hesse built a legal foundation in the classrooms of the University of Oklahoma and Texas Tech University School of Law. He completed his undergraduate degree at Oklahoma in 1999 and earned his J.D. from Texas Tech in 2006. Those years shaped his approach to advocacy and gave him the academic grounding he brought to courtroom work.

After law school he settled into practice in Texas. He holds admission to the Texas bar and is authorized to appear before the Fifth Circuit and the U.S. Supreme Court. Over time he took on a mixture of state and federal matters. He became involved in criminal defense circles and in court-appointed roles that required careful attention to procedural detail and client care.

Hesse’s professional affiliations track that path. He maintains membership in the State Bar of Texas and the Federal Southern District of Texas. He is part of the Texas Criminal Defense Lawyers Association, the Texas State Bar Criminal Justice Section, and the Panhandle Criminal Defense Lawyers Association. Those ties reflect steady engagement with colleagues and continuing education in criminal law practice.

He also carries certification as a Guardian Ad Litem through the State Bar of Texas. That role brought him into family court contexts and into cases where an independent advocate is necessary to represent the interests of minors. It added another dimension to his courtroom experience and to his understanding of how criminal and family matters sometimes intersect.

In the courtroom Hesse has handled a range of matters, shifting between state and federal dockets. He has represented clients at arraignments, hearings, and trials. He has also worked on appellate matters attributable to his admissions to higher courts. Colleagues describe him as methodical. Clients often cite his readiness to explain legal options in plain terms.

He practices from the Law Offices of D. Chris Hesse. The office serves clients across jurisdictions where he is admitted and provides direct representation in criminal defense and related proceedings. He continues to participate in local and state bar groups and in professional organizations that address evolving criminal justice issues. His current practice focuses on criminal defense and court-appointed advocacy at the Law Offices of D. Chris Hesse.
